
Imagine trying to hear a whisper across a bustling room—your brain must filter out the chatter and echoes to reconstruct the original message. This is the fundamental challenge of all communication, and the art of solving it is known as signal decoding. It is the essential process of finding a faint, structured message buried in a sea of randomness and interference. While this task seems intuitive, the methods behind it are a beautiful application of mathematics and physics that power our modern world, from smartphones to deep-space probes.
This article peels back the layers of this fascinating topic. First, we will journey through the core Principles and Mechanisms of signal decoding. We'll explore how messages are extracted from carrier waves, weigh the trade-offs between simple and sophisticated digital decoding methods, and uncover the elegant strategies, like Successive Interference Cancellation, that allow many signals to coexist in the same space. Following this, the section on Applications and Interdisciplinary Connections will reveal how these abstract principles spring to life. We will see how signal decoding unifies our radios, cell phones, the tools we use to probe the cosmos, and even the intricate molecular machinery that underpins life itself.
Imagine you're trying to whisper a secret to a friend across a bustling room. Your voice, carrying the precious message, travels through the air, but it doesn't arrive pristine. It's muffled by distance, drowned out by the chatter of others, and distorted by echoes. What reaches your friend's ear is a muddled concoction of sound. The magnificent task of their brain is to untangle this mess, filter out the noise, and reconstruct your original words. This is, in essence, the fundamental challenge of all communication, and the art of solving it is called signal decoding. It's a process of playing detective, of finding a faint, structured message buried in a sea of randomness and confusion.
But how does a radio receiver, a smartphone, or a deep-space probe actually do this? It's not magic; it’s a beautiful application of physics and mathematics. Let's peel back the layers and see how it works.
First, we must understand that the signal itself is not the message. A radio wave is not the song you hear; it's the carrier of the song. The original message—the music, a voice, a stream of digital data—is encoded onto a high-frequency carrier wave through a process called modulation. Decoding, or demodulation, is the reverse process: extracting the message from its carrier.
The standard way to do this is beautifully symmetric. If you encoded the message by multiplying it with a cosine wave, you can often decode it by multiplying it with the same cosine wave again and then filtering out the high-frequency junk. But the underlying mathematics allows for more creative solutions.
Consider a seemingly bizarre demodulator design: instead of multiplying, what if we just add a pure copy of the carrier wave to the received signal, then square the whole thing, and finally, pass it through a low-pass filter? It sounds like a recipe for a mess, but astonishingly, it works!. The secret lies in a simple trigonometric identity you might remember from school: . When you square the combined signal, which is of the form , this identity causes the original message to pop out at two places: a copy at "baseband" (low frequency), and another copy riding high up at twice the original carrier frequency. The low-pass filter acts like a sieve, letting the low-frequency message through while blocking the high-frequency echo. This little trick reveals a profound truth: decoding is not about a fixed recipe, but about applying mathematical transformations to manipulate the signal's representation in the frequency domain. It's about understanding the "shape" of the signal not in time, but in the world of frequencies.
Now let's move from analog songs to the language of computers: binary bits, 0s and 1s. A '1' might be sent as a positive voltage pulse, , and a '0' as a negative one, . Due to the inevitable noise of the real world, the receiver doesn't get a perfect or ; it gets some fuzzy, analog voltage, say or .
The simplest thing the receiver can do is make a hard decision: if the voltage is positive, it must be a '1'; if it's negative, it must be a '0'. This is clean and simple. But is it smart? What if the received voltage is ? Is that a '1', or was it a '0' that got hit by a huge burst of positive noise? The hard-decision decoder shrugs and says, "It's positive, so it's a '1'," throwing away all the information contained in how positive it was.
A more sophisticated approach is soft-decision decoding. It keeps the actual voltage value. It understands that is a very confident '1', while is a '1' with very low confidence. Think of it like a teacher grading an exam. A hard decision is just "Pass" or "Fail". A soft decision is the actual score—95% or 51%. The score tells you far more about the student's mastery of the material.
That "confidence" information is incredibly valuable for more advanced error-correction codes that work down the line. By making a hard decision at the very first step, the receiver permanently discards information. This isn't just a philosophical point; Information Theory, the mathematical foundation of communication, proves that this loss is real, quantifiable, and irreversible. It’s a direct consequence of a deep principle called the Data Processing Inequality, which states that you can't create information by processing it; you can only lose it or, if you're very clever, preserve it. The choice between hard and soft decision is a classic engineering trade-off: simplicity versus performance.
So far, we've dealt with a single sender. But the modern world is a "cocktail party" of signals. Your Wi-Fi router, your neighbor's router, your Bluetooth headphones, and the local radio station are all shouting into the same space. How does your laptop pick out the faint signal from its router amidst this digital cacophony?
This is the central problem of multi-user communication. At the receiver, all the signals from different users () arrive added together, along with the ever-present background noise (). The received signal is a jumble: .
The crudest way to decode, which we'll call Treating Interference as Noise (TIN), is to simply view every other user's signal as more background noise. When trying to listen to User 1, you just lump , etc., in with . The receiver now has to find User 1's signal in a much louder sea of junk. The key metric for success here is the Signal-to-Interference-plus-Noise Ratio (SINR), which is exactly what it sounds like: the power of the signal you want, divided by the combined power of everything you don't want. This works, but it's terribly inefficient. It's like trying to have a conversation at a rock concert by just plugging one ear.
Can we do better? What if, at the cocktail party, you could focus on the loudest person near you, understand what they just said, and then mentally "subtract" their voice from the scene? The room would instantly get quieter, making it far easier to hear the next person. This brilliantly simple and powerful idea is known as Successive Interference Cancellation (SIC).
Instead of treating other signals as random noise, SIC treats them as structured messages that can, in principle, be decoded and removed. The process unfolds like peeling an onion, layer by layer:
Decode the Strongest: The receiver first focuses on the user with the strongest signal (say, User 1). It temporarily treats all other users as noise and tries to decode User 1's message. For this to work, User 1's signal must be powerful enough to be intelligible above the combined interference of everyone else plus the background noise.
Reconstruct and Cancel: If the decoding is successful, the receiver knows exactly what message User 1 sent. From this, it can perfectly reconstruct User 1's transmitted signal, . It then performs a simple subtraction: it removes the reconstructed signal from the total received signal. The result is magical: . User 1's signal has vanished!
Decode the Next: The receiver now turns its attention to User 2. But the world looks very different now. The loudest voice in the room has been silenced. User 2's signal no longer has to compete with User 1's; it only has to be heard above the original, much quieter, background noise . Its chances of being decoded successfully have skyrocketed.
This process can be repeated for many users, peeling them off one by one from strongest to weakest. We can see this principle at work even in a simple binary system where signals are combined with modulo-2 addition (). If the received signal is , and we perfectly decode , the cancellation step is . Thanks to the properties of this algebra, this simplifies beautifully to . The interference from User 1 is perfectly eliminated, leaving a clean channel for User 2. SIC is the core technology behind modern cellular systems like 5G, allowing multiple users to share the same resources far more efficiently.
The story of SIC sounds almost too good to be true, and in our imperfect world, there are complications. The cancellation process hinges on perfectly decoding the first user. What happens if we don't?
Imperfect Cancellation: Suppose the receiver slightly misjudges the strength of User 1's signal. Maybe it thinks the signal was 10% stronger than it actually was. When it subtracts this overestimated signal, it doesn't achieve perfect cancellation. A small, ghostly residue of User 1's signal is left behind, polluting the channel for User 2. This residual interference adds to the noise floor, making User 2's life a bit harder, but often the system can still work.
Catastrophic Failure: But what if the decoding of User 1 goes terribly wrong? Imagine the receiver makes a catastrophic error and subtracts the negative of User 1's signal. Instead of canceling the interference, the receiver doubles it! The signal for User 2 now has to contend with an interference term that is twice as strong as it was originally. The result is a disaster. This illustrates the key vulnerability of SIC: it's a chain where one broken link can poison the entire process. This is known as error propagation.
But the world of interference holds one more beautiful surprise. Is a strong interferer always a bad thing? Let's consider a scenario where User 2 is not trying to talk to our receiver, but is instead "cross-talking" while communicating with someone else. This is an interference channel. Normally, we'd just treat User 2's signal as annoying noise. But what if User 2's interfering signal is extremely strong—even stronger than our own desired signal?
Here comes the paradox: a very strong, structured interferer can be better than a weak one. Why? Because if it's strong enough, we might be able to decode the interferer's message. And if we can decode it, we can perfectly subtract it! This leads to a fascinating result: if the interference-to-noise ratio is greater than your own signal-to-noise ratio, your best strategy is to become an eavesdropper. You should decode the interferer first, cancel them out completely, and then enjoy a perfectly clean channel for your desired signal. This turns your biggest enemy into your greatest ally, a wonderful illustration of how understanding the structure of "noise" can lead to profound gains.
SIC is a powerful, yet "greedy," strategy—it decodes one user entirely, then moves to the next. The ultimate frontier of decoding explores even more subtle, collaborative approaches. The most famous of these is the Han-Kobayashi scheme, a strategy of breathtaking elegance for the interference channel.
The core insight is to not treat messages as monolithic blocks. Instead, each sender splits their message into two parts: a common message and a private message.
The decoding process at a receiver now becomes a multi-step dance of unparalleled sophistication. To decode its own message, Receiver 1 performs a delicate sequence:
This is the ultimate expression of interference management. It's not just treating others as noise, nor is it a simple peel-and-reveal. It's a cooperative strategy of partial decoding and cancellation, of understanding that even an interfering signal is a mix of public knowledge and private secrets. By intelligently parsing this structure, we can create communication systems that operate in harmony, allowing signals to coexist in ways that were once thought impossible. From a simple binary choice to this intricate dance, the principles of signal decoding show us how to find order and meaning in a world of chaos.
Now that we have explored the foundational principles of signal decoding, we are ready for the real fun. The true wonder of a deep scientific principle is not found in its abstract formulation, but in seeing it spring to life in a thousand different places, often where you least expect it. The concepts of filtering, demodulation, and information recovery are not confined to the sterile pages of an engineering textbook; they are the very tools with which we build our modern world, the lens through which we probe the secrets of the universe, and—most astonishingly—the logic by which life itself operates. Let us embark on a journey to see how the single, beautiful idea of signal decoding provides a unifying thread connecting our radios, our cell phones, the stars, and the intricate dance of molecules within our own cells.
Our journey begins with something wonderfully familiar: the car radio. When you tune to your favorite FM station to listen to stereo music, you are performing a rather sophisticated act of signal decoding. Have you ever wondered how a simple monophonic radio, built decades ago, can still play a modern stereo broadcast? Or how the two separate channels for left and right sound are squeezed into a single radio wave? The solution is a masterpiece of engineering elegance. The broadcast transmits the sum of the channels, , for the mono receiver. But hidden within the same signal is the difference, , carried on a higher-frequency subcarrier.
But how does the receiver know how to properly decode this difference signal? If it gets the phase wrong, the stereo image collapses. The engineers included a secret handshake: a faint, high-pitched tone at exactly 19 kHz, called a "pilot tone." Your stereo receiver is designed to listen for this specific tone. It locks onto it, doubles its frequency to a precise 38 kHz, and uses this regenerated clock to perfectly demodulate the signal. From the sum and the difference, it can then reconstruct the original left and right channels: and . It's a beautiful example of using one signal—the pilot tone—to provide the key for decoding another, all while remaining compatible with older technology.
This idea of using signals to manage other signals is the bedrock of modern communications. Consider your cell phone. You are in a crowded space, and hundreds of other people are also on their phones, all using the same electromagnetic spectrum. How is it that your conversation doesn't devolve into an unintelligible mess of everyone else's? This is the challenge of multiple access. One famous solution is Code-Division Multiple Access (CDMA), which you can think of as a cocktail party. In this party, each pair of people speaks a unique, private language. You can distinguish the voice of your friend from others not because they are speaking louder, but because you are attuned to their specific "code."
Mathematically, we can model this as a linear system, , where is the vector of signals from all users, is the matrix of their "codes," and is the mixed signal that your phone receives. To decode the conversation, the phone must "invert" the matrix to solve for . The problem is that the codes are never perfectly distinct; some "voices" sound a bit like others. This makes the matrix what mathematicians call "ill-conditioned." A naive attempt to solve the system is exquisitely sensitive to any noise ; it's like trying to balance a pin on its tip. The solution can be wildly wrong.
The cure is a dose of informed modesty, a technique called "regularization." Instead of searching for the mathematically perfect solution that might be absurdly large and noisy, we tell our algorithm to find a solution that is "good enough" at explaining the signal, but also "small" and well-behaved. This trade-off, this slight compromise, throws away some of the amplified noise and gives a dramatically more stable and accurate result. This principle of regularization is a cornerstone of modern signal processing, machine learning, and data science. The algorithms that perform this decoding, such as the Fast Iterative Shrinkage-Thresholding Algorithm (FISTA), are themselves marvels of engineering, often using concepts like "momentum" to find the desired signal in a vast space of possibilities, and clever "restarting" strategies to avoid overshooting the target and getting lost.
The universe, it turns out, is constantly sending us signals, and decoding them has led to some of our most profound discoveries. But some of these signals are incredibly faint, buried under mountains of noise. How can we possibly hear a whisper in a hurricane?
A stunning example comes from the world of modern physics with a technique called scattering-type scanning near-field optical microscopy (s-SNOM). Its goal is to "see" details on a scale much smaller than the wavelength of light itself—a task thought to be impossible by the fundamental laws of diffraction. It’s like trying to paint a miniature portrait with a broom. The solution is not to "see" in the conventional sense, but to "feel" and then decode. An atomically sharp needle is brought almost into contact with a surface and is oscillated up and down by just a few nanometers. Laser light is shone on this needle. The way the light scatters from the tip is altered by its near-field interaction with the material directly beneath it.
This is our signal. The problem? It is fantastically weak, completely drowned out by a background of scattered light from the rest of the setup that is millions of times stronger. The secret to finding the signal is a trick of breathtaking elegance. The near-field interaction is a highly nonlinear function of the tip-sample distance. The background, however, is not. As the tip taps up and down with a frequency , the nonlinear signal produces "overtones," or harmonics, at frequencies , , and so on—just like a distorted guitar string produces a rich sound. The background, being linear, produces almost none. By using a lock-in amplifier to listen only at, say, the third harmonic (), we can completely ignore the deafening roar of the background at and hear the pure, faint note of the near-field signal. We are decoding information from the frequency domain to create an image of the nanoscale world.
Sometimes, the "noise" we want to filter out is not noise at all, but a signal of immense complexity and beauty. In the 1990s, an audacious idea emerged from the study of chaos theory: what if we could hide a message inside a chaotic signal? Systems like the Lorenz attractor, a simple set of three differential equations that produces infinitely complex, non-repeating behavior, look completely random. But they are entirely deterministic. If you create two such systems with the exact same parameters and start them at the same time, they will trace out the exact same butterfly pattern in perfect synchrony.
Now, imagine you take the output from one system, , add your small message to it, and transmit the result . To an eavesdropper, this looks like random noise. But your intended recipient has the second, synchronized system generating its own estimate of the chaotic carrier, . By simply subtracting this from the received signal, they recover the message: . The message appears as if by magic from the noise. This is chaotic communication, a paradigm where signal decoding is achieved through the synchronization of deterministic chaos.
Even more profound connections exist. The modern field of compressed sensing, which allows us to create an MRI image from far fewer measurements than previously thought possible, has deep ties to other fields. An algorithm for recovering a sparse signal can, in some cases, be mathematically identical to an algorithm for correcting errors in a message sent across a noisy channel. The matrix used for sensing and the matrix used for checking errors can be one and the same. This reveals a deep, structural unity between the problem of measurement and the problem of communication, hinting at a common informational foundation.
For all our cleverness, the most sophisticated and vital signal decoders on this planet are not made of silicon. They are made of flesh and blood, of proteins and nucleic acids, and they have been refined by billions of years of evolution. They are in every cell of your body.
Consider the ribosome, the molecular machine that builds every protein in your body by reading the genetic code from a messenger RNA (mRNA) tape. This is the ultimate act of signal decoding. But how does it maintain its incredible fidelity? More puzzling still, how does it know when to stop? The stop "codons" on the mRNA are not read by a special RNA molecule, as all other codons are. They are recognized by a protein, a "release factor." How can a machine evolved to check the geometric fit of an RNA-RNA helix suddenly learn to read a signal from a protein?
The answer is a feat of molecular mimicry so precise it verges on magic. The release factor protein inserts a domain into the ribosome's decoding center. This domain has amino acid side chains arranged in such a way that they present a pattern of hydrogen-bond donors and acceptors that perfectly emulates the minor-groove geometry of a "correct" codon-anticodon pair. The ribosome is tricked. It thinks it has found a perfect match and clamps down in its "closed" conformation, a move that signals "all clear" and commits it to the next step—in this case, terminating translation. It is decoding a protein signal using the exact same machinery and proofreading logic it uses for RNA signals.
This theme of decoding chemical patterns is repeated at every scale of biology. During embryonic development, how does a cell know whether it should become a neuron, a skin cell, or a muscle cell? It reads its position in the embryo by decoding "morphogen gradients"—chemical fogs that are dense in one place and fade out with distance. The famous "French Flag Model" posits that cells have fixed internal concentration thresholds; if the morphogen level is high, they become one fate (blue); if it's medium, a second fate (white); if low, a third (red). But cells may be even cleverer. Some may measure the local slope of the gradient to get a more refined sense of position. Others may integrate the signal over time, making their decision dependent not just on the signal's strength, but also its duration.
The complexity can be astonishing. A plant cell under attack from high salinity doesn't just sense "salt." It experiences a "calcium signature"—a complex, stimulus-specific wave of calcium ions flooding its cytoplasm, with a characteristic amplitude, frequency, and spatial pattern. This is not a simple on/off switch; it's a symphony. This symphony is "read" by a network of sensor proteins (CBLs). Some are tuned to high amplitudes, others to high frequencies. Based on which part of the signature they hear, they activate specific partner enzymes (CIPKs) which then carry out precise instructions: "pump sodium out of the cell," "sequester sodium in the vacuole," or "increase potassium uptake." The cell decodes a complex, dynamic signal into a coordinated, life-saving response.
We can even turn this principle around and use signal decoding for diagnostics. An implanted continuous glucose monitor is a marvel, but what happens when it starts to fail? Is the enzyme that detects glucose dead? Has the mediator molecule that carries the signal leached away? Or is the electrode surface simply dirty? By applying a carefully designed sequence of electrical potentials—a "diagnostic signal"—we can probe the sensor. The specific pattern of current we get back in response tells us the nature of the failure. We are actively decoding the internal state of the device to understand how to fix it, or if it needs to be replaced.
From the humble radio to the heart of the ribosome, the story is the same. The universe is not silent; it is awash with information, carrier waves, chemical gradients, and chaotic flows. The great adventure of science and engineering—and indeed, of life itself—is the quest to find the keys, to build the receivers, and to learn the languages. It is the endless, glorious, and essential art of signal decoding.